Inside the TMZ Newsroom: Where Breaking News Meets Live Chaos!
Ava Hart's Hollywood 360

If you’ve ever wondered what goes on behind the scenes at TMZ, now’s your chance to peek through the curtain! Every weekday from 9:30 to 11:30 AM PT, the iconic news outlet streams live from their newsroom. It’s not just about the headlines; expect spontaneous debates, unexpected jokes, and a good dose of chaos as news breaks in real time. Who needs a script when you have a newsroom full of personalities and drama, right?

What makes this live stream uniquely appealing is that it isn’t a one-way conversation. Fans get in on the act too, engaging directly with the staff. So, if you’ve ever wanted to make your voice heard during a news segment—this is your time to shine! You might even witness the staff handling news with humor or handling an argument over a juicy celebrity gossip that turns into a full-fledged debate.

It’s like reality TV for news junkies, where every episode brings a new surprise.
